Overview
The Laravel Role Permission Management System is an efficient tool designed to simplify role-based access control (RBAC) in your Laravel applications. Whether you are working with Laravel 7.x, 9.7, or the latest version 11.x, this system seamlessly integrates with the Spatie role permission package, offering a robust solution for managing roles, permissions, and various actions that can be performed within your application.
With its easy installation and setup process, this management system empowers developers to create and manage user roles and permissions effectively. The framework provides a clear and structured way to ensure that users can only access the functionalities they are entitled to, enhancing security and usability within your Laravel projects.
Features
Seamless Installation: Quickly set up the project by cloning the repository, running Laravel dependencies, and creating a designated database.
User Management: Effortlessly create and administer user roles, allowing you to designate permissions efficiently.
Permission Assignments: Assign specific permissions to different roles, ensuring users have the appropriate access levels to perform their tasks.
Multiple Role Assignment: Flexibly assign multiple roles to an admin, enhancing their capabilities within the application.
Error Handling: Any unauthorized actions trigger informative warning messages, ensuring users remain aware of their permissions.
Dynamic Sidebar Management: Customize navigation based on user roles, streamlining the user experience and improving interface clarity.
Comprehensive Dashboard: Access all administrative functionalities through a well-structured dashboard, making role and permission management intuitive.
Active Support and Contributions: The project is open for contributions and provides support for users, fostering a community-driven development environment.